Popular Welder’s Certifications
While the American Welding Society’s regular Certified Welder certification helps make you eligible for most employment opportunities, some fields call for their certain certification. Examples of the most-well-known of these are highlighted below.
- ASME Certification for those who work with boiler and pressure vessels
- Certified Welder Certification to become a Certified Welder
- American Petroleum Institute Certification for welders who deal with pipelines in the gas and oil industry
- Certified Welding Instructor and Senior Certified Welding Instructor Certification for inspectors and senior inspectors

Exactly What is Included in Your welder Course?
While there is not a guidebook on the ways to pick the perfect welding schools, there are specific items to consider. The initial step in getting started with a job as a welder is to figure out which of the excellent welding specialist programs will be right for you. It is essential that any Additional areas to investigate can include:
- Ensure that the school’s curriculum offers courses in pipe welding, GTAW, GMAW, and SMAW
- Search for programs that fulfill AWS SENSE standards
- Determine if the school provides financial support
- Be certain the program teaches with gear that meets existing industry specifications
